Essential Tools Every Workplace Must Have For Reliable Hands-on Handling

Manual handling entails numerous jobs, including lifting, pressing, pulling, lugging, or moving items by hand or bodily pressure. The efficiency and safety of these activities can be significantly enhanced with the right devices and training.

Here's a better take a look at some important tools:

1. Raising Equipment

1.1 Forklifts

Forklifts are vital in stockrooms and making setups where hefty things require to be relocated quickly and effectively. They lessen physical pressure on employees.

1.2 Pallet Jacks

Pallet jacks are excellent for relocating palletized products around the workplace easily. They are available in handbook and electrical versions satisfying different needs.

1.3 Hoists

Hoists assist raise heavy items up and down with marginal human effort. They are particularly useful in setups where things need to be lifted from heights.

2. Personal Safety Devices (PPE)

2.1 Safety Gloves

Wearing gloves can offer hold while safeguarding hands from cuts and abrasions when managing sharp or harsh materials.

2.2 Steel-Toed Boots

These boots secure feet from falling things and give far better traction on unsafe surfaces.

2.3 Back Support Belts

Back support belts can help remind employees to keep proper posture while lifting.

3. Training Programs

3.1 Handbook Handling Training

Regular training sessions ought to cover secure training methods, stance upkeep, and the correct use of equipment.

3.2 First Aid Training

Having employees trained in first aid is important for any kind of workplace as it makes certain quick responses to crashes or wellness emergencies.

4. Ergonomic Tools

4.1 Flexible Workstations

These enable employees to change their functioning elevation according to their comfort level which decreases strain throughout recurring tasks.

4.2 Ergonomic Lifting Devices

Tools like adjustable hoists or lifts made particularly for ergonomic use can significantly lower the danger of injury.

5. Appropriate Storage Space Solutions

5.1 Shelving Units

Sturdy shelving devices help maintain items off the ground at midsection elevation, lowering the requirement for extreme bending or reaching.

5.2 Storage Containers and Containers

Properly labeled storage space remedies make discovering things much easier without unnecessary browsing that might lead to awkward training positions.

FAQ Section

1. What is hands-on handling?

Manual handling describes any type of activity that calls for utilizing pressure to lift, reduced, push, pull, lug or move an object by hand or bodily force.

2. Why is first aid training crucial in workplaces?

First help training gears up workers with skills required to respond properly during emergency situations such as injuries because of incorrect manual handling practices.

3. How often must manual dealing with training occur?

It is suggested that work environments carry out manual dealing with training every year or whenever there is an adjustment in treatments or personnel.

4. What is DRSABCD?

DRSABCD means Danger Feedback Send out for help Respiratory tract Breathing CPR Defibrillation - a systematic strategy made use of during clinical emergency situations like heart attack situations needing CPR knowledge.

5. Can ergonomic devices avoid injuries?

Yes! Ergonomic tools are specifically designed to decrease strain on muscular tissues and joints; therefore minimizing injury threats associated with repeated tasks.
